7-year-old Girl Injured as Two Vehicles Exchange Gunfire in South Dallas

A 7-year-old girl was injured after a gunfight broke out between two vehicles during a road-rage incident Friday night in South Dallas.One driver was arrested and the other will go before a grand jury after the incident that happened around 8:50 p.m. in the 3500 block of Julius Schepps Freeway, police said.Jaceob Soto, 27, told police he was involved in a road-rage incident while he was driving his white Chevrolet Tahoe. According to police, he pulled out a gun and fired at the other vehicle, a silver Mustang.The other driver, who has not been identified, returned fire and struck the 7-year-old who was riding in the Tahoe, police said. The girl was taken to Children's Medical Center Dallas with injuries that weren't considered life-threatening.The driver of the Mustang told police he fired back because he feared for his life.There was no information about what caused the shooting to start.Soto is in Dallas County Jail and faces a charge of aggravated assault discharging a firearm. A grand jury will decide if the other driver faces a charge of injury to a child, police said.  Continue reading...
